NBA: New York 114, Orlando 106

|
 
Published: Jan. 5, 2013 at 9:55 PM

ORLANDO, Fla., Jan. 5 (UPI) -- Carmelo Anthony pumped in 40 points Saturday for the New York Knicks, who handed Orlando an eighth straight loss, 114-106.

Anthony also hauled down six rebounds and handed out six assists for the Knicks, who improved to 23-10 with their second win in two games.

J.R. Smith provided New York with 18 points and six rebounds, while Jason Kidd chipped in with 15 points, eight boards and seven assists.

Tyson Chandler helped out the Knicks with a double-double of 14 points and 12 rebounds.

Arron Afflalo and Jameer Nelson each scored 29 points, but it wasn't enough to halt the Magic's skid.

Nikola Vucevic supplied 11 points and 18 rebounds for Orlando.
